The food scene in Rotterdam is as diverse and dynamic as its population. From traditional Dutch snacks to international fine dining, the city offers a tantalizing array of flavors. This culinary diversity is a cornerstone of Rotterdam local culture. The Markthal, a true architectural and gastronomic marvel, is a must-visit. Here you'll find everything from fresh produce to exotic spices and ready-to-eat delicacies. For an authentic taste, seek out local eateries for herring, stroopwafels, or kapsalon, a popular Rotterdam dish. Our Rotterdam food market guide can help you navigate these vibrant spots. Beyond the bustling city center, Rotterdam's neighborhoods each boast their own distinct character and charm. Exploring these areas offers a glimpse into the authentic Rotterdam local culture and everyday life. These districts are where the city's true heart beats. Visit Katendrecht, a former red-light district now transformed into a trendy area with great restaurants and the Fenix Food Factory. Delfshaven offers a picturesque glimpse into pre-war Rotterdam, with historic buildings and charming canals. Engaging with Rotterdam's local lifestyle means understanding its practical rhythms and customs. The Dutch are known for their directness and punctuality, which are reflected in daily interactions. Experiencing Rotterdam local culture authentically involves respecting these nuances. Cycling is a fundamental part of Dutch life. Rent a bike to navigate the city like a local. Tipping is appreciated but not mandatory, and generally, service charges are included. Always try to learn a few basic Dutch phrases. This small effort can go a long way in connecting with residents and enhancing your travel experience.
